Common use of Accounting Year Clause in Contracts

Accounting Year. Landlord may adopt a different accounting year than the calendar year, in which case the times for payment of Additional Rent shall be adjusted accordingly.

Accounting Year. Landlord may adopt a different accounting year than the calendar year, so long as the change does not affect the benefit to Tenant of the Expense Stop, in which case the times for payment of Additional Rent shall be adjusted accordingly.
